#### Website Lookup: Uncovering Basic Domain Details
The Website Lookup or **Domain Lookup** is the starting point of any comprehensive Domain Report. This section provides essential information, such as domain registration dates, expiration dates, and WHOIS information. This information is crucial for several reasons:
- **Expiration Dates**: Knowing when a domain is set to expire helps in planning renewals and avoiding downtime, which could potentially disrupt digital marketing activities. #### Site Checker: Monitoring for Security and SEO
The **Site Checker** is essential for ongoing domain health. It offers specific security checks and overall integrity performance monitoring. A thorough **Site Checker** should include:
- **Vulnerability Assessment**: Identifying known exploits and issues at a granular level. BuiltIn reports that over 65% of web vulnerabilities originate from unpatched software.
